People say that sex is binary, but it's not because intersex people exist: that's XX, XY, XXY, XYY, and in rare cases a single X or Y. Sex doesn't seem so binary now, does it? Your gender identity is an innate part of yourself that develops with age and experience, much like one's sexuality, and is separate to your biology. For some, it is evident where they fit from an early age, for others it comes with trial and error. Non binary does not equal gender neutrality. Non binary does not equal transgender (this word is an ADJECTIVE not a noun, use it appropriately!), either, for SOME people. Non binary, psychologically speaking, means to identify outside of male and female. This could mean identifying partially as male/female and partially as something else not yet figured out, to being gender neutral, to feeling "nothing" in regards to one's own gender. A person who identifies as non-binary may use any pronouns they feel "fit" their identity - he/she/they/xe, etc. as a way of expressing their identity in feminine/masculine/neutral forms
